Understanding the Benefits Lime in Water
Lime water serves as a refreshing and nutritious beverage that’s easy to prepare. When you add lime to water, it transforms a simple glass of H2O into a flavorful drink packed with vitamin C, antioxidants, and other essential nutrients. Let’s explore some of the key benefits lime in water can provide.
Boosting Your Immune System
Lime juice is rich in vitamin C, a potent antioxidant that plays a crucial role in supporting the immune system. Regular consumption of lime-infused water may help enhance your body’s ability to fend off illnesses by stimulating the production of white blood cells and reducing inflammation.
Supporting Digestion
Lime juice benefits include aiding digestion due to its acidity, which can stimulate digestive enzymes. Drinking a glass of lime water before meals may help the body digest food more efficiently and reduce symptoms such as bloating and heartburn.
Promoting Skin Health
The vitamin C and antioxidants found in lime juice are essential for maintaining healthy skin. Consuming lime water regularly may help combat free radicals, potentially reducing the signs of aging and improving skin texture.
Furthermore, the acidic nature of lime can exfoliate dead skin cells when used topically, leaving your skin looking fresher and more radiant.
Assisting with Weight Management

Improving Heart Health
Lime water’s rich antioxidant profile may contribute to better heart health by potentially lowering cholesterol levels and supporting overall cardiovascular function. The potassium in limes also promotes healthy heart and muscle function by regulating blood pressure.
Reducing the Risk of Kidney Stones
Increasing your intake of citrate through lime juice may help prevent kidney stones by decreasing the formation of calcium oxalate and increasing urine volume. Regular consumption of lime water might offer a simple, natural way to protect your kidneys.
How to Make Lime Water a Part of Your Routine
Incorporating lime water into your daily hydration routine is simple. Start by squeezing the juice of half a lime into a glass of cold or lukewarm water. Adjust the lime quantity according to your taste preference. You can also add mint, ginger, or a bit of honey for extra flavor and benefits.
Timing and Frequency
To maximize the benefits lime in water, enjoy a glass first thing in the morning or before meals. Consuming lime water regularly can help you stay hydrated while supporting your overall health and wellness.

Are there any side effects of drinking lime water?
While generally safe for most people, excessive consumption of lime water could lead to tooth enamel erosion or heartburn in sensitive individuals. It’s advisable to drink lime water in moderation and consult a healthcare professional if you have concerns.
Can lime water really help with weight loss?
While not a miracle weight loss solution, lime water can encourage hydration and reduce overall calorie intake by replacing sugary drinks, potentially assisting with weight management efforts.
